The is a Quad-core ARM processor used in many 7-inch, 9-inch, and 10-inch Android head units. It usually supports 1GB/2GB of RAM and 16GB/32GB of internal storage. Because these units are produced by various manufacturers, using the wrong firmware can permanently "brick" your stereo. OTA (Over-The-Air) Update Support Flashing an Android head
The MTK 8227L is a powerful and popular mobile processor developed by MediaTek, a leading fabless semiconductor company. This chipset is widely used in various Android devices, offering a perfect blend of performance, power efficiency, and affordability. However, to unlock the full potential of your MTK 8227L-powered device, you may need to flash a custom firmware or update to the latest stock firmware.
